About Zero Gravity

"Zero Gravity" is a song performed by Australian singer Kate Miller-Heidke. It was released as a single on 25 January 2019, and was Australia's entry in the Eurovision Song Contest 2019 after it won the jury and public vote on Eurovision – Australia Decides – Gold Coast 2019 on 9 February 2019. In an interview with broadcaster SBS, Miller-Heidke said she has always known of Eurovision, but became more invested since Australia became involved. She said "I think what I love about Eurovision is the permission to go a bit bonkers and I love how it embraces all different genres and different levels of experimental music and performance. I love how theatrical it is."The song was performed during the first Eurovision semi-final on 14 May 2019, and qualified for the final. It finished in ninth place with 284 points. The performance featured the singer and two dancers atop large bendy poles, using their body weight to sway themselves through the air above the stage.

10 facts about this song

Song Origin
"Zero Gravity" is a song by Australian singer-songwriter Kate Miller-Heidke.
Eurovision Connection
The song won the Eurovision – Australia Decides contest in 2019, which led to it being Australia's entry for the Eurovision Song Contest held in Tel Aviv, Israel in the same year.
Music Genre
It’s a mix of pop, opera, and electronic music which illustrates Miller-Heidke’s diverse musical background.
Song’s Theme
"Zero Gravity" was written about Miller-Heidke's experience with postnatal depression, her journey through it, and the eventual feeling of breaking free from it.
Song Success
It finished in ninth place at the Eurovision Song Contest 2019, but won the Marcel Bezençon Composer Award.
Stage Performance
During Eurovision, Miller-Heidke performed "Zero Gravity" while defying gravity herself, standing atop a flexible pole that swayed dramatically as she sang.
Co-writers
The song was co-written by Kate Miller-Heidke, her partner Keir Nuttall and Julian Hamilton.
Singer’s Background
Prior to her pop and Eurovision fame, Miller-Heidke was a classically trained singer, and her operatic vocals form a key part of "Zero Gravity."
